Job Overview
A Personal Care Assistant provides support services to assist clients with personal, physical mobility, and therapeutic care needs established by a rehabilitation health practitioner, social worker, or other healthcare professional.
Key Responsibilities
- Assist Clients with Day-to-Day Activities
- Perform necessary skills based on the patient's plan of care, demonstrating competence in providing quality care.
- Provide healthcare tasks, personal hygiene services, and other related support services essential to the client's health and safety.
- Assist with transfers and ambulation to ensure safe movement.
- Participate in incidental household services as an integral part of a personal care plan (if applicable).
- Offer companionship through reading, listening, and engaging conversations with the client.
- Assist the client in developing independent skills through self-care activities like toileting, clothing routines, and personal hygiene.
- Implement behavior management techniques in accordance with directions given by the supervisor/healthcare practitioner.
- Report changes in patient/client status to ensure prompt attention.
- Maintain confidentiality adhering to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) privacy policies and procedures.
